Key Points
Indirect monitoring reveals structural health insights using automated algorithms and crowdsensing techniques.
Key evidence shows that automated modal analysis improves detection accuracy and reduces manual intervention.
Assessment using crowdsensing for modal analysis enhances bridge structural health monitoring capabilities over traditional methods.
Improvement in automated monitoring suggests a shift towards more efficient infrastructure maintenance practices.
